Overview

The University of Petroleum and Energy Studies Engineering Aptitude Test (UPES EAT) is conducted by UPES for admission to its undergraduate engineering programs. The exam evaluates a candidate’s understanding of core science subjects and English proficiency, ensuring they have the foundational knowledge required for engineering studies. It serves as a standardized assessment to identify suitable candidates for UPES’s specialized engineering programs.
